Course Syllabus
I. Introduction to Computers and Hardware
- Fundamentals: What a computer is, types of computers, and the basic applications of computers.
- Components: Understanding the CPU, monitor, keyboard, mouse, and other input/output devices.
- Hardware vs. Software: The basic concepts of computer hardware and software, including system and application software.
II. Operating System Basics
- Introduction: What an operating system is and how to navigate a GUI-based system like Windows or Linux.
- File and Folder Management: Creating, saving, renaming, moving, and deleting files and folders.
- System Settings: How to use the control panel, change settings, and manage shortcuts.
III. Productivity Software
- Word Processing: Using Microsoft Word to create, format, and print documents, including tables and mail merge.
- Spreadsheets: Using Microsoft Excel for basic formulas, charts, and data management.
- Presentations: Using Microsoft PowerPoint to create and design presentations with slides, graphics, and animations.
IV. Internet and Communication
- Web Browsing: How to use web browsers and perform effective searches.
- Email: Creating, managing, and sending/receiving emails, including email etiquette.
- Internet Concepts: Understanding the World Wide Web and basic communication and collaboration tools.
